Spezia coach Thiago Motta said Daniele Verde and Emmanuel Gyasi could continue in midfield. ‘Gyasi can cover many roles, Verde has enormous qualities’.

La Spezia are struggling in Serie A and Motta is desperate for points when Salernitana arrive on Saturday.

The two sides are tied on four points in the relegation battle, with both teams in the relegation zone ahead of Serie A Week 8.

Gyasi and Verde played in midfield when Spezia los 4-0 to Hellas Verona last time and the two attackers could continue to help out in the future.

“Daniele has enormous characteristics and qualities, he must improve in other aspects,” Motta said at a press conference. “I also have esteem for Gyasi.

“I arrived and in times of difficulty, when I didn’t have players in certain roles, I always talked to him and asked him if he felt capable of doing it.

“He always replied positively. He has desire, he has something inside that is different from what we are used to seeing.

“It’s good for him, as he can grow a lot, and good for us and for me as a coach, since he can cover many roles.”

Gyasi is normally a left-winger and has scored two goals in seven Serie A games this term, the same tally as right-winger Daniele Verde has in 2021-22.
